Judgment text excerpt
The Supreme Court addressed the interim order issued by the High Court regarding the Dental Council of India's decision to deny permission to a dental college for starting post-graduate courses. The Court emphasized the need for adherence to established precedents, particularly referencing the case of Royal Medical Trust v. Union of India. The Court held that the Dental Council's assessment and subsequent recommendation to the Government of India were justified based on the deficiencies found in the college's infrastructure and faculty, ultimately upholding the Council's decision.
